602 FNUS53 KAPX 281823 FWFAPX Fire Weather Planning Forecast for northern Lower Michigan National Weather Service Gaylord MI 223 PM EDT Tue May 28 2024 ...Precipitation free chances build this Wednesday along with lower RH`s... .DISCUSSION... A few lingering showers mainly near Saginaw Bay remain possible late overnight tonight/early Wednesday morning as high pressure builds across the Great Lakes Region. High temperatures will climb to the upper 60s for most areas Wednesday while RH`s will drop to the low 20s across interior parts of northern lower. Northerly winds will be light gusting below 10mph, but turning of the winds remain possible as there is the chance of lake breeze development.
